‘One Stage For All’ (OSFA), a charity set up by immediate school-leavers, will give a helping hand to children with Downs Syndrome (DS). Their very first event a ‘Spend a Day’ for differently-abled children will be held on December 2 at the Royal College MAS arena.

The ultimate goal of these youth is to build a centre for these children. However, as it is a not for profit organisation, they hopes to achieve this through various fund-raisers. The event on December 2, will draw society’s attention towards them and to give the children an opportunity to move with the public, said the organisers. The aim of the project is to “make an impact, to dispel the myths associated with children having DS,” said Kaveen Athuraliya, a committee member.

Young singers and actors such as Pooja Umashankar, Nadeemal Perera, Ridma Weerawardena and Dinakshi Priyasad will participate.OSFA hopes to invite around 300 children with DS for the event. To-date they had received confirmation from over 150 children from around the country, said the organisers.

The OSFA has partnered with the Interact Club of D.S. Senanayake College Colombo, Events by Tara, Chocolatte youth magazine and Butter Boutique to conduct the event.
